Mild penchant Synonyms
Synonyms for phrase
MP abbreviation
MP is an abbreviation for Mild PenchantWhat does MP stand for?
MP stands for "Mild Penchant" Penchant replaced
Definitions for Penchant
- (noun) a habitual attraction to some activity or thing
- (noun) a strong liking